Cost of Power Drilled Well: $10-$35 per cu. ft. excavated. … WebDevelopment by Surging: A surge is formed by the reciprocating movement of a plunger in the well. The water moves alternately into the soil and comes out in the well during downward and backward stroke respectively. The speed of the plunger is slowly increased. The plunger is operated in the casing pipe provided above the screened portion of ... Webor less, where the friction between water and the slot size in the screen at this speed is negligible. WebJun 20, 2024 · Often misunderstood is the role that insufficient well development can play in water quality. Restricted or blocked flow—common elements in a poorly developed well—can result in hydrologically isolated zones within the well.
